Output 13687162e5056ec8bcefd57ee76618fa4d02ec2a6820d341e02d28448f2aa5d2:2

value
38541308
script pubkey
OP_0 OP_PUSHBYTES_32 6ddb7009d9eb116ce07dac5bf9d57664b3fc65e3fe30bab1dc0ffc7ceeecee0b
address
bc1qdhdhqzweavgkecra43dln4tkvjelce0rlcct4vwupl78emhvac9s6tzelr
transaction
13687162e5056ec8bcefd57ee76618fa4d02ec2a6820d341e02d28448f2aa5d2
spent
true